Defining BeiKe: Composition and Origin

BeiKe is the trade name for a medication whose active component is Tolterodine tartrate, and is typically designated as a prescription-only drug. The medication is classified as a synthetic tertiary amine compound, confirming its non-natural origin. It is supplied as a single active ingredient product designed exclusively for oral administration.

The core of the preparation, Tolterodine tartrate, is consistently supported by pharmacological studies that confirm its role in managing lower urinary tract function. Its synthetic nature allows for precise engineering to achieve a targeted therapeutic effect on involuntary muscle control within the urinary system.


The Classification of BeiKe: Type and Form

BeiKe is categorized as an Antimuscarinic agent, scientifically termed a Muscarinic receptor antagonist, and falls under the clinical grouping of a Genitourinary antispasmodic agent. This classification reflects its precise role in counteracting signals that trigger muscle spasms in the urinary tract. Tolterodine specifically acts as a competitive antagonist of muscarinic receptors.

The medication is supplied in two distinct dosage forms: the standard immediate-release tablet and the specialized extended-release capsule. This difference in formulation allows for flexibility in the approach to treatment, with the extended-release capsule designed to provide a sustained effect over a prolonged period.


BeiKe's General Purpose: Focusing on Bladder Control

The general benefit of this antispasmodic drug is to help the bladder muscle relax, thereby increasing its functional storage capacity. By dampening the overactive nerve signals via competitive muscarinic receptor antagonism, the drug helps to relieve core symptoms associated with an overly sensitive or frequently contracting bladder. A typical scenario involves the use of BeiKe to assist patients in managing sudden, strong urges to urinate, providing support for controlling urinary urgency and reducing the frequency of voiding throughout the day and night.

What side effects are possible with BeiKe?

Possible side effects and safety information

The safety profile of BeiKe (Tolterodine tartrate) is characterized by effects resulting from its classification as an antimuscarinic agent, which impacts several physiological systems. The occurrence and classification of possible side effects are strictly documented in official regulatory labeling.

Adverse Reaction Frequencies and Organ Systems

The most frequent adverse events are generally categorized as anticholinergic effects. Dry mouth is listed in regulatory documents as a very common reaction. Effects classified as common include headache, dizziness, somnolence, blurred vision, and gastrointestinal effects such as constipation and dyspepsia. Less frequent, or uncommon, reactions include palpitations and urinary retention. Severe reactions, such as angioedema, are documented from post-marketing reports, highlighting their clinical significance.

System-Organ Class Common Adverse Reactions (Examples)
Gastrointestinal Disorders Dry mouth, Constipation, Abdominal pain
Nervous System Disorders Headache, Dizziness, Somnolence
Eye Disorders Blurred vision, Dry eyes, Abnormal accommodation

Serious Adverse Reactions and Population Notes

The official label documents serious reactions including potentially life-threatening angioedema and severe urinary retention. Adverse effects on the heart, such as QTc prolongation and associated arrhythmias, are specifically noted as risks, particularly at supratherapeutic doses or in specific patient groups. Regulatory documentation advises caution for older adults due to a potential heightened risk of Central Nervous System (CNS) effects, such as confusion. Further safety notes specify that patients with existing hepatic (liver) or renal (kidney) impairment may experience significantly increased systemic drug exposure.

Safety Restrictions

BeiKe is formally restricted (contraindicated) for use in individuals with conditions such as urinary retention, gastric retention, and uncontrolled narrow-angle glaucoma. Regulatory documents also note that anticholinergic CNS effects are important to monitor particularly after treatment initiation or dose increase.

Overdose and Emergency Response

Overdose and when to seek help

Overdosage of BeiKe (Tolterodine tartrate) is documented in regulatory sources as potentially leading to severe manifestations of Central and Peripheral Anticholinergic Toxicity.

Overdose Presentations Emergency Action Required
Confusion, dry mouth, blurred vision, constipation, urinary retention. Seek immediate medical attention and contact a poison control center or emergency room at once.
Severe central anticholinergic effects, fast or irregular heartbeat. Call emergency services (911) immediately for life-threatening symptoms.
Seizure, collapse, trouble breathing, or unresponsiveness. Urgent professional medical intervention is mandated by the regulatory label.

The core risk in overdosage is the development of Severe Central Anticholinergic Effects, which are further categorized by regulatory documents as potential Cardiovascular and Neurological Instability. These outcomes include the risk of fast or irregular heartbeat and other serious events such as seizure or unresponsiveness. Because of this life-threatening potential, the official labeling mandates that help must be sought for any suspected overdosage. Clinical management for a documented overdosage is officially described as symptomatic and supportive treatment. Due to the associated cardiac risks, continuous clinical procedures such as ECG monitoring are specifically required. Eligibility and Restrictions for Use

Eligibility Map: Who can and cannot use BeiKe (Tolterodine tartrate)

Eligibility Scope Status Official Regulatory Rule
Absolute Contraindications Prohibited Use is strictly prohibited in patients with urinary retention, gastric retention, uncontrolled narrow-angle glaucoma, or known hypersensitivity to the drug.
Age-Related Restricted The medicine is not recommended for the pediatric population as efficacy has not been demonstrated in children. Use is established in adults.
Organ Function Conditional Use is not recommended for patients with severe hepatic impairment (Child-Pugh Class C) or severe renal impairment (Creatinine Clearance <10 mL/min).
Reproductive Status Restricted Use during pregnancy is conditional; use during lactation is advised against.

Official Eligibility Statements:

  • BeiKe is contraindicated in patients with specific mechanical obstructions, such as gastric or urinary retention.
  • A lower dose is required for conditional use in patients with moderate hepatic impairment or severe renal impairment (CCr 10-30 mL/min).

Connection to the overall eligibility profile:

Regulatory documents define who can and cannot use the medicine by establishing clear absolute contraindications for patients with high-risk pre-existing conditions and classifying use as not recommended or restricted for those with organ function impairment or in the pediatric population.

What should I know about interactions with other medicines?

Interactions with other medicines and products — official regulatory information for BeiKe

Interaction Scope

Field Official Regulatory Information
Medicinal product categories with documented interactions Potent CYP3A4 Inhibitors, Strong CYP2D6 Inhibitors, Other Anticholinergic Agents, Class IA and Class III Antiarrhythmic Medicines.
Mechanistic basis of interactions Inhibition of Cytochrome P450 Enzymes CYP3A4 and CYP2D6 (Pharmacokinetic); Additive Anticholinergic Effects (Pharmacodynamic).
Population-specific interaction notes The interaction risk is modified in CYP2D6 poor metabolizers; patients with hepatic impairment are at greater risk for exposure-altering interactions.
Interaction-related restrictions Co-administration with potent CYP3A4 inhibitors requires a formal restriction to a lower recommended daily dosage.

Official Interaction Statements

  • Co-administration with strong CYP2D6 inhibitors such as Fluoxetine is officially documented to increase Tolterodine Area Under the Curve (AUC) by 4.8-fold in extensive metabolizers.
  • The combination of BeiKe with other anticholinergic agents is officially documented to produce additive anticholinergic effects.
  • Caution is advised by regulatory authorities with concurrent therapy using QTc-prolonging drugs, specifically Class IA and Class III antiarrhythmic medicines.
  • The official label documents that taking the medication with food has no clinically significant effect on the exposure to the unbound drug.

Connection to the overall interaction profile Regulatory documents define the product's interaction structure primarily through its dependence on the CYP2D6 and CYP3A4 metabolic pathways, necessitating a restriction when potent inhibitors of the secondary pathway (CYP3A4) are present. The profile also outlines a consistent pharmacodynamic constraint against co-administration with other anticholinergic agents.

How should BeiKe be stored and disposed of?

Storage Requirements

BeiKe (Tolterodine tartrate) must be stored at Controlled Room Temperature, specifically at 25 C (77 F), with permitted brief temperature excursions between 15 C and 30 C. To maintain product integrity, the container must be kept tightly closed and stored in a dry place to ensure protection from moisture and direct light. It is required to keep the medication away from excessive heat and avoid freezing.

Child Safety and Disposal

All regulatory labeling mandates that the medication be stored out of the reach of children. For disposal, unused or expired BeiKe must be discarded safely. The product should generally not be flushed down the toilet or poured into a drain unless specific local or government guidelines provide explicit instructions for this method.
